stephanie_0 Posted March 7, 2013 Share Posted March 7, 2013 Hey everyone! I'm on day 15 and the whole30 has changed my life in more reasons than I can express. I will definitely do a before and after when I'm done!! My question is how much do you eat? Im 5'4 140lbs and crossfit or gym about 4-5 times a week. my job is very sedentary (mattress sales,,,its dead right now so i spend a lot of time testing tempur pedics ) I'm on instagram and always post my pics (delicious_nutritious) but when i see other peoples meals (especially women who eat one egg and some spinach for breakfast) i feel like im eating enough for 5 people haha....and i COULD eat more! is this okay or should i try to shrink my stomach? LOL... Here is a sample of my meals: 10am; 2 eggs, 1 pickle, 2 sugar free bacon, 1 red pepper, 1/2 avocado, a few olives 3pm: hamburger salad: lean ground beef, lettuce, tomato, 1/2 avocado, onion and mustard 7:30pm: stuffed acorn squash: 1/2 acorn squash, lean ground turkey, 1 apple, zucchini and a few raisins if i workout and dont have a meal before ill have an egg pre workout and 2 egg whites and a sweet potato post workout i come from a history of serial dieting and counting calories so when i see itty bitty portions i tend to freak out when i see my hearty dishes haha.
